-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Hola: Para leer el correo uso Alpine (el nuevo Pine), pero dada mi multitud de carpetas no siempre descubro los correos que han llegado a cada una. Yo los cuento con un script tonto, a partir del log del procmail, buscando las lineas "folder": ] Subject: Re: [opensuse-es] [OT] resultados de la encuesta ] Folder: /home/cer/Mail/lists/os-es 7070 ]From opensuse-factory+bounces-13328-..... Lo lanzo con: ~> tailf ~/procmail.log | contarcorreo Y el script "contarcorreo" hace esto (reducido): DATE=`date --rfc-3339=seconds` while true ; do read DUMMY1 FOLDER DUMMY2 if test "Folder:" = $DUMMY1 ; then clear # echo $DUMMY1 $FOLDER $DUMMY2 echo " Contando desde " $DATE echo " ultimo correo " `date --rfc-3339=seconds` " ($DUMMY1 $FOLDER $DUMMY2)" echo case "$FOLDER" in /home/cer/Mail/lists/os-en) let let "os_en = $os_en + 1" ;; /home/cer/Mail/lists/os-es) let let "os_es = $os_es + 1" ;; ... esac echo -e "os_en :"$os_en \\t\\t "os_es :"$os_es fi done Lo cual en un xterm me produce la salida adecuada (dejandolo corriendo permanentemente desde antes de empezar a recoger correo): ] Contando desde 2008-09-12 13:26:28+02:00 ] ultimo correo 2008-09-12 14:22:45+02:00 (Folder: /home/cer/Mail/lists/y_gml_os-es 7056) ] ... ] ]os_en :2 os_es :6 ] Lo cual me indica que en ésta lista he recibido 6 correos desde que lo activé. Mi problema es borrar el contador de cada carpeta a voluntad. Ahora mismo lo que hago es matar y arrancar de nuevo el script, pero claro, eso reinicia todos los contadores. ¿Se os ocurre algo? Leer el teclado quizás y actuar... pero tendría que leer el teclado sin parar el proceso de leer la entrada estandard, que ahora mismo es la salida de una tubería que lee lo que se va escribiendo de nuevo en el log. Luego no puedo leer el teclado. Es una tarea de baja prioridad en mi lista de cosas por hacer, pero tengo curiosidad. - -- Saludos Carlos E.R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.9 (GNU/Linux) iEYEARECAAYFAkjKYtcACgkQtTMYHG2NR9WP6gCdF7Qgi4U68wwAL0hEPgLbOFEU wUQAnA/Pgj1jEX16m5mUnFz4eWZCT9X2 =NYT1 -----END PGP SIGNATURE-----